[Research Report] The aesthetic lasers market size was valued at US$ 2,895.17 million in 2022 and is projected to reach US$ 7,341.84 million by 2030. It is estimated to register a CAGR of 12.3% during 2022–2030.

Market Insights and Analyst View:

The aesthetic lasers market size is increasing with the growing number of noninvasive aesthetic procedures and the surge in various skin disorders such as hyperpigmentation, warts, and Hemangiomas. Additionally, increase in laser-based product launches and approvals in the market is expected to create ample opportunities for the aesthetic lasers market growth. There has been tremendous change in the beauty industry on global level which has increased the demand for aesthetic lasers for various noninvasive procedures such as skin tightening, scars, tattoo removal, body contouring, and fat reduction globally.

Growth Drivers and Challenges:

The increasing prevalence of various disorders such as acne, dermatitis, pigmentation disorders, hair removal, and other skin irregularities such as moles, warts, and skin tags, acne scars are creating the demand for aesthetic laser treatments. As per National Institute of Health, acne is one of the most common type of skin condition affecting ~4.96 million of the global population in 2022, and a surge in such acne conditions is creating the need for aesthetic laser treatment of acne scar removal. Additionally, advancements in the beauty industry, along with changing beauty standards, are creating the demand for aesthetic laser devices. Moreover, the geriatric population is prone to wrinkles, owing to which there is growing demand for toning, antiaging, and skin rejuvenation treatment to suppress the signs of aging. As per The Aesthetic Society, 431,485 skin treatment (combination lasers) procedures were performed globally, which generated a revenue of US$ 171.45 million in 2021.

Moreover, increased consumer awareness about skincare treatments led to the surge in skin clinics and medspas that provide affordable skin treatments for various skin conditions, creating the demand for aesthetic laser devices. Additionally, the increase in R&D activities and technological advancement have led to the development of new and innovative products for skincare treatments. In March 2021, Bausch Health Companies Inc. and its Solta Medical business launched the company's next-generation Clear + Brilliant laser in the US. The Clear + Brilliant Touch laser provides a personalized and comprehensive treatment protocol by providing patients of all ages and skin types with the advantages of two wavelengths. By combining two wavelengths with the Original and Perméa handpieces, physicians can deliver a complete treatment during a single appointment.

The growing desire to improve appearance attracts several consumers to follow a skincare regime; in severe cases wherein there is a need to reduce scars instantly, aesthetic medical lasers have gained immense popularity. Thus, the rising demand for laser treatments, body sculpting, and skin tightening promotes the aesthetic lasers market growth.

Although aesthetic laser treatments are considered low to no-risk procedures regarding patient morbidity and mortality, the most adverse events go unreported due to a lack of regulation and insufficient enforcement. Many aesthetic procedures are performed in non-medical or quasi-medical settings, such as spas and beauty salons. Most individual doctors and even hospitals tend to brush these adverse events to avoid adverse media exposure.

Despite the simplicity and reliability of practical procedures, complications can arise even with a clever and experienced professional. Therefore, the early detection of complications, if they arise, is of the utmost importance to prevent long-term consequences. For example, redness, itching, burning, and pain are among the most common complications of laser therapy that appear for a short duration and can be fixed with simple means.

Furthermore, there has been increased use of lasers in aesthetic laser devices that has led to the development of stringent regulatory policies to ensure the safety of healthcare professionals and individuals. Documents 60601, 60825, and 60825-Part 8 of the International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C) are the international standards benchmarking laser safety worldwide. They contain normative and instructive recommendations for laser manufacturers, doctors, and facility administrators. They serve as the foundation for national standards in the majority of countries. These standards are harmonized with national standards in several countries, such as the US, Australia, and Canada, and are mandated as the foundation for all other rules and professionally recommended practices.

The 4173 (Guide to the Safe Use of Lasers in Healthcare) and the AS/NZ 2211 (Laser Safety) have established the intended standard for laser safety in healthcare in Australia. Despite not being regulatory, they have had the effect of regulation due to their widespread acceptance. It has been included in state regulations, such as the Radiation Safety Act 1999 in Western Australia, Tasmania, and Queensland. National licensure requisite based on international (IEC) standards is being considered for enforcement. If implemented, every user of Class 4 or Class 3b medical laser systems and Intense Pulsed Light Systems would be required to register for a license and demonstrate that they have met specific education and training criteria.

Many US states have laws requiring laser system registration and proof of administrative controls, as described by the American National Standard (ANSI Z136.3). The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A), a governmental division of the Department of Labor with the jurisdiction to issue penalties and/or legal action for non-compliance, uses ANSI standards to evaluate laser safety requirements. The Joint Commission, previously known as JCAHO, which gives healthcare institutions accreditation and ensures government funding for Medicare beneficiaries, uses ANSI standards to evaluate safe laser practice. Thus, all the abovementioned factors hamper the growth of the aesthetic lasers market.

Segmental Analysis:

Based on type, the aesthetic lasers market is segmented into ablative lasers and non-ablative lasers. The ablative lasers segment is further bifurcated into carbon-di-oxide lasers and erbium lasers. Non-ablative lasers segment is further divided into Nd:Yag lasers, alexandrite lasers, intense pulse light (IPL), flash pulsed dye lasers, and others. In 2022, the non-ablative lasers segment held a larger share and is expected to record a faster CAGR during 2022–2030. Non-ablative lasers work by penetrating the skin without removing the top layer. This type of laser is typically used for less severe skin conditions such as fine lines, mild wrinkles, and minor scarring. Non-ablative lasers are generally less invasive and have a shorter recovery time but may require multiple treatments to achieve desired results. Some of the non-ablative lasers use for aesthetic treatments include Nd:Yag lasers, alexandrite lasers, intense pulse light (IPL), and flash pulsed dye lasers. The non-ablative lasers stimulate the collagen production that improve the skin tone and texture. It is generally used for treating fine line, acne scars, melasma, wrinkles, skin resurfacing, and others. As per American Society of Plastic Surgeons, 566,739 non-ablative laser resurfacing procedures were performed in 2020 in the US. Therefore, increase in various aesthetic procedures is expected to drive the growth of the non-ablative lasers market.

Based on application, the aesthetic lasers market is classified into facial and skin tightening, pigmentation disorders, tattoo removal, hair removal, scar treatment, body sculpting and fat reduction, acne reduction, and others. In 2022, the facial and skin tightening segment held the largest share of the market, and the hair removal segment is expected to register the highest CAGR during 2022–2030. Laser hair removal is an effective method to remove unwanted hair on the body parts such as the face, legs, armpit, and hands. Due to its safe and effective outcomes, it has emerged as an excellent alternative to conventional methods such as shaving and waxing. It provides smoother, less irritated skin. Therefore, it is a widely performed treatment across the world. Moreover, growing physical consciousness among millennials has enhanced the need for alternative methods such as regular hair trimming and body hair shaving. The growth of hair removal devices is increasingly affected by the rising application of intense pulsed light (IPL) devices. The demand for these devices has accelerated due to their precision in removing hair. Laser hair removal on the face uses laser light technology beamed to the hair follicles to stop hair growth. Rising consciousness with respect to personal grooming and enhancing aesthetic appeal are some of the factors fueling the aesthetic lasers market growth.

Based on end user, the aesthetic lasers market is classified into dermatology clinics, beauty and wellness centers, medical spas, and others. In 2022, the dermatology clinics segment held the largest share of the market, by end user, and is estimated to register a significant CAGR of 12.7% during the forecast period. Dermatology clinics are cosmetic and medical facilities that focus on diagnosing and treating skin conditions. In dermatology clinics, certified professionals offer surgical and nonsurgical services. With the need for specialized dermatology treatments, patients tend to visit specialty dermatology clinics for rapid and effective services. A global rise in the prevalence of skin cancer, particularly melanoma, coupled with an increasing number of clinics offering dermatology services, has led to a growing number of patients visiting dermatology clinics for treatment. For instance, according to the American Cancer Society, more than 2 million annual basal and squamous cell skin cancer (nonmelanomas) are reported yearly in the US.

According to TripleTree, in 2020, there were 9,000 dermatology practices and 14,000 dermatologists in the US. Among the total number of practices, 34% were solo practices, and 48% of practices included three or more physicians. Moreover, the global rise in the prevalence of skin cancer and melanoma, coupled with an increasing number of clinics offering dermatology services, have led to an increase in the number of patients visiting dermatology clinics for treatment and care.

Regional Analysis:

Based on geography, the aesthetic lasers market is divided into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Middle East & Africa, and South & Central America. North America is the largest contributor to the growth of the aesthetic lasers market, and Asia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ing market in the coming years. The market growth in North America is attributed to increase in noninvasive aesthetic procedures and new product launches in the region. In Canada, the growth of the aesthetic lasers market is expected due to rising strategic investments by international players, increasing the number of aesthetic clinics, and rising awareness regarding aesthetics among large population. The US has major market share in the North America market and the growth of the market in the country is defined by factors such as the rise in the development of noninvasive medical aesthetic procedures and the exponential rise in the aesthetic procedures. In the US, the number of aesthetic procedures has increased significantly over the last 10 years. Also, the development of technology has increased the number of noninvasive procedures. For instance, according to the International Society of Plastic Surgeons (ISAPS), non-surgical aesthetic procedures increased by 19.9% in 2021 globally.  Additionally, Intense Pulsed Light (IPL) treatment is in the top 5 cosmetic minimally invasive procedures with over 827,000 IPL procedures performed in the US in 2020.

As per International Society of Aesthetic Plastic Surgery, 542,605 facial rejuvenation and 391,855 non-surgical skin tightening procedures were performed in the US in 2021. The increase in aesthetic laser procedures will continues to propel over the forecast period. Additionally, the expenditures on the aesthetic procedures are rising significantly; approximately US$ 14.6 billion was spent in 2021. Therefore, the rising number of aesthetic procedures and increasing expenditures are likely to support the aesthetic lasers market growth and expected to offer ample revenue growth during the forecast period.

Industry Developments and Future Opportunities:

Various initiatives by key players operating in the aesthetic lasers market are listed below:

  1. In May 2023, Cutera Inc entered into cooperation agreements with two of its largest stockholders, Pura Vida Investments LLC (Pura Vida) and RTW Investments LP (RTW), which collectively owned more than 15% of the company’s outstanding shares.
  2. In February 2023, Candela launched its new product Profound Matrix System, which is designed to correct, maintain, and restore skin at various stages of the aging journey; this multi-application system features the Sublime, Sublative RF, and all-new Matrix Pro applicators.
  3. In April 2022, Cutera Inc and Synchrony announced a partnership to expand patient financing options to dermatology practices across the US.
  4. In March 2022, Lumenis Be Ltd launched triLift, a facial stimulation device targeting the three aging elements: contour, structure, and texture, by treating the three tissue layers: the dermal layer, the muscles, and the epidermal layer.
